jQuery实现select下拉框获取当前选中文本、值、索
文章介绍
本文将向你介绍如何使用jQuery操作select下拉框,包括获取当前选中的文本、值以及索引,以及如何添加和删除select的option项。这对于web开发和网站优化来说,是非常实用的技术。跟随狼蚁网站的SEO优化步伐,与长沙网络推广共同吧。
一、获取select选中的信息
无需多言,直接看代码。在使用jQuery时,我们可以为select元素添加事件监听,以便在用户选择某一项时触发特定操作。
如何在选中某一项后获取相关信息呢?下面是一些实用的方法:
获取选中的文本:可以使用$("select:eq(0) :selected").text(),这是最简单直接的方法。还可以使用其他的选择器如$("One").find(":selected").text()或$("One").find("option:selected").text()。
获取选中的值:使用$("select:eq(0) :selected").val()即可获取到当前选中项的value值。
获取索引:可以使用$("select:eq(0) :selected")dex(),它会返回选中项在父元素中的位置索引。这对于需要处理选项顺序的场景非常有用。
二、添加和删除select的option项
除了获取选中的信息外,我们还可以使用jQuery动态地添加和删除select的option项。例如:
添加option:使用$("").val("值").text("文本").appendTo("select");可以将新的option项添加到select中。你可以根据需要设置不同的值和文本。
删除option:可以使用$("select option:eq(索引)").remove()来删除指定索引的option项。只需替换索引值即可。需要注意的是,索引是从0开始的,所以如果你想删除第一项,索引应该是0。你也可以通过其他条件如值或文本来删除option项。只需替换相应的选择器即可。使用jQuery操作select下拉框非常便捷高效。无论是获取选中的信息还是动态添加删除选项都能轻松实现。这对于网站开发和优化来说是非常实用的技能。希望这篇文章能对你有所帮助。在掌握这些技术的同时也不忘进行网站的SEO优化推广让你的网站更上一层楼。让我们一起跟随狼蚁网站的步伐在网络的海洋中乘风破浪吧!接下来让我们一起继续深入更多的web开发技巧和知识吧!在网页开发中,对于下拉选择框(Select)的操作是非常常见的。以下是关于Select操作的生动描述和丰富的文体转化,同时保持原文风格特点。
获取与设置Select值
想象一下,你正在与网页中的Select交互,想要获取它的值或者设置某个选项为选中状态。
1. 获取Select选中的值:
```javascript
var checkValue = $("select_id").val(); // 获取Select选中的当前值
// 为了确保在多选情况下也能正确获取值,推荐使用以下方法:
var checkValue = $("select:eq(0) option:selected").val();
```
2. 获取Select选中的索引:
```javascript
var checkIndex = $("select_id")[0].selectedIndex; // 获取Select选中的索引值
```
为了更加直观地操作,可以设置Select的某个选项为选中状态:
```javascript
$("select_id").val(4); // 设置Select的值为4的选项为选中状态
```
增添与删除Option
有时候,你可能需要动态地给Select添加或删除Option。以下是相关操作的示例:
```javascript
$("select_id").append(""); // 追加Option到Select末尾
```
2. 删除Select中的Option:
```javascript
$("select_id :last").remove(); // 删除最后一个Option
$("select_id [value='3']").remove(); // 删除值为3的Option
```
网页上的Select展示
在你的网页上,有一个多选的下拉框,它包含了水果的选项。你可以通过点击右边的按钮来移动选项,或者通过代码实现选项的上下移动。
在这片充满奇幻色彩的领域里,每一刻的变化都在诉说着生命的奇迹。当阳光透过云层,洒在这片土地上,整个Cambrian仿佛被赋予了新的生命。山川湖泊、草木花鸟,都在这一刻焕发出勃勃生机。此刻的Cambrian,犹如一个五彩斑斓的梦境,让人沉醉其中,流连忘返。
漫步在Cambrian的大地上,你会被这里的美景所震撼。崇山峻岭、广袤的森林、蜿蜒的河流,都在诉说着一个古老而神秘的故事。在这里,你可以感受到大自然的呼吸,听到它的声音。那些壮美的景色,仿佛在诉说着一个关于生命、关于宇宙的传奇。
而Cambrian的文化,更是博大精深。这里的人们热情好客,他们的生活方式、风俗习惯,都充满了浓厚的地域特色。在这里,你可以体验到最纯朴的民俗风情,感受到最真挚的人情味。而那些古老的传说、悠久的历史,更为Cambrian增添了几分神秘和浪漫。
当你走进Cambrian,你会发现这里的一切都是如此美好。这里的山水、文化、人情,都如同一首动人的诗篇,让人陶醉其中。在这里,你可以放下世俗的烦恼,享受大自然的美好。在这里,你可以找到内心的宁静,感受到生命的真谛。
Cambrian,一个充满奇幻和浪漫的地方。在这里,你可以找到属于自己的梦想,感受到生命的无限可能。让我们一起走进Cambrian的世界,它的奥秘,感受它的魅力。
编程语言
- jQuery实现select下拉框获取当前选中文本、值、索
- Vue 中使用vue2-highcharts实现曲线数据展示的方法
- 解决MySQL中IN子查询会导致无法使用索引问题
- php使用curl访问https示例分享
- js拖拽功能实现代码解析
- PHP基于phpqrcode生成带LOGO图像的二维码实例
- ASP基础入门第九篇(Global.asa文件的使用)
- vue引入swiper插件的使用实例
- webpack高级配置与优化详解
- php实现Session存储到Redis
- vue使用技巧及vue项目中遇到的问题
- vue-router实现组件间的跳转(参数传递)
- 非常全面的php日期时间运算汇总
- JQuery的加载和选择器用法简单示例
- JS自定义滚动条效果简单实现代码
- js中的数组对象排序分析